How Do Portable AC Units Work
Portable aircon units, also known as portable air conditioning units, work by using a compressor to pump refrigerant through a system of coils. This process absorbs heat from the air inside the room and releases it outside, resulting in cooler air indoors. The unit also has a fan that blows the cooled air back into the room, creating a comfortable environment.
Components of Portable Air Conditioners
The main components of a good portable AC unit include the compressor, condenser, evaporator, and fan. The compressor pressurizes the refrigerant gas, while the condenser releases heat from the refrigerant to the outside air. The evaporator then absorbs heat from indoor air and cools it down before being circulated back into the room by the fan.
The Cooling Process
The cooling process begins when warm air from inside is drawn into the unit through a vent. The warm air moves over chilled coils containing refrigerant that absorbs its heat. As a result, cool air is blown back into the room while hot air is exhausted outside through another vent or window kit.
